The Fallout and Debate
This decision by the NCAA has ignited a fresh wave of controversy. Supporters of the ruling argue that it restores fairness to women’s sports, where biological differences between men and women can significantly impact performance. They contend that the integrity of women’s sports must be preserved and that allowing athletes like Thomas to compete undermines decades of progress toward gender equality in athletics.
Opponents, however, view the NCAA’s move as a step backward for transgender inclusion. They argue that excluding transgender athletes from competition or stripping them of their achievements sets a dangerous precedent that could roll back hard-won rights for LGBTQ+ athletes. Many see the ruling as discriminatory, believing it unfairly targets Thomas and other transgender athletes.
The debate is far from over. Athletes, advocacy groups, and even lawmakers are weighing in, with some calling for more comprehensive policies that balance inclusion with competitive fairness. The NCAA’s decision has not only affected Thomas but has also reverberated across other sports, with some predicting that similar rulings may soon follow in other collegiate and professional leagues.
